WR16 EVT is a 2016 Fiat 500C in Green with a 1,242c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.5%.

Across all 2016 Fiat 500C models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.1% with a typical mileage of 31,133 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Fiat 500C f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,124 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WR16 EVT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Fiat 500C typ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 10 years old, this Fiat 500C is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
